来自 Python 个调用代码的 UiPath Studio 序列的 Return 个参数
Return arguments to UiPath Studio sequence from Python code invoked
在UiPath studio 中,Invoke Python 方法在输入参数下有参数,如Input parameters、instance 和name。输入参数有助于将参数从 UiPath 工作流传递到 Python 代码。
有什么方法可以将 Python 代码返回的参数访问回 UiPath?
如果是,请帮助。
假设这是您的 Python 脚本:
def say_hello(name):
return "hello " + name
- 加一个
Python Scope
。确保设置可执行文件的路径。
- 添加一个
Load Python Script
activity,并创建一个新的输出变量来存储结果。
- 添加一个
Invoke Python Method
activity,配置如下:
- 添加一个 Get Python 对象 activity,并将返回的对象转换为 .NET 对象(在我们的例子中为字符串):
就是这样。这是完整的工作流程:
在UiPath studio 中,Invoke Python 方法在输入参数下有参数,如Input parameters、instance 和name。输入参数有助于将参数从 UiPath 工作流传递到 Python 代码。 有什么方法可以将 Python 代码返回的参数访问回 UiPath? 如果是,请帮助。
假设这是您的 Python 脚本:
def say_hello(name):
return "hello " + name
- 加一个
Python Scope
。确保设置可执行文件的路径。 - 添加一个
Load Python Script
activity,并创建一个新的输出变量来存储结果。 - 添加一个
Invoke Python Method
activity,配置如下: - 添加一个 Get Python 对象 activity,并将返回的对象转换为 .NET 对象(在我们的例子中为字符串):
就是这样。这是完整的工作流程: